Due to Uruguay's uncommon difference in between citizenship and nationality (it's the only nation on the earth that recognizes the ideal to citizenship with no being a nationwide), lawful citizens have encountered problems with their Uruguayan passports at airports worldwide considering the fact that 2015. This is because of suggestions inside the seventh edition of Doc. 9303 from the International Civil Aviation Organization (ICAO), which requires that journey documents issued by participating states incorporate the "Nationality" field.

naturalization, the act of investing an alien with the standing of a national within a supplied condition; it may be attained as the results of voluntary application, Unique legislative direction, relationship to some citizen, or parental motion.
